The US numbers are in and the 360 narrowly avoided coming in last place.
It sold only 11.5k more than the PSP.
It still blows my mind how strong the PS2 sales continue to be.
It sold only 11.5k more than the PSP.
Nintendo DS - 587.6K units
Nintendo Wii - 432K units
PlayStation 2 - 351.8K units
PlayStation 3 - 280.8K units
Xbox 360 - 254.6K units
PlayStation Portable - 243.1K units

That's the game. It plays a lot like the old Secret of Mana games, meaning is more of an action game with JRPG elements(leveling up etc).
Story is somewhat child friendly(the game is rated E10) but it was a fun playthrough. You have about 10-13 hours of playtime from start to end but you can play through it 3 times and keep your levels from the end to the start of the next round, with enemies getting tougher(not particularly harder though unfortunately.)
The game was fun for me for 2 consecutive playthroughs, then I traded it in for credit towards GTA4.
Frankly I picked this one up on my way to the airport and I did so because the store I went to didn't have a copy of FF12:Revenant Wing, which I would've preferred.
